## Troubleshooting: Zero-Downtime Schema Migrations

The Ashgrove migration runner applies changes in expand/contract phases. If a deploy stalls mid-expand, do not roll back the schema — the old code tolerates the new columns. Instead, pause the runner, confirm replicas are caught up, then resume. Contract phases only run after two clean release cycles. If the runner reports a lock timeout, check for long-running analytics queries first. The runner's admin API on staging authenticates with the bearer token below.

login token, yajeg-fawif: eyJhbGciOiJIUzI1NiIsInR5cCI6IkpXVCJ9.eyJzdWIiOiIEdPQYnZXaZIn0.HSRTnYZBx0Qc

## Runbook: Catalog cache invalidation (Storefront Meridian)

When product data in Meridian's catalog is updated, invalidation events fan out through the event bus to each cache tier. Reviewers should verify that TTL changes and purge-topic renames are reflected in both the publisher and consumer configs, since mismatches cause stale listings. The consumer currently runs with these values.

deployment values, tadug-kawip:
[jordor]
host = jordor.paliqtech.local
user = jordor_svc
database = jordor_prod

# Build Provenance: SQL Lint Rules

All `.sql` files in Quillbarrow pipelines are linted at merge time by the Stonewick ruleset: mandatory schema prefixes, no implicit casts, and explicit `ORDER BY` in windowed queries. Reviewers should reject any diff that bypasses the lint stage with an override flag. Each lint pass stamps the artifact manifest, and the resulting trace token appears directly below.

session token of yageg-kagap = htk9_89026285c

Onboarding note: the Quillbase query planner regression (slow joins after the 7.4 upgrade) is tracked under project Ledgerline. Support should tag affected tickets "planner-74" and attach the explain output. Mira owns triage. To pull diagnostics from the locked planner archive, you'll need the recovery passphrase, which is provided immediately below.

strongbox words: druvan-lamys-eliius-jorax-istox-soreth-ulays-gilix-ralix-oliiel-norwyn-casvan-praius